1) Energy (catabolism to produce ATP) ### 2) Building blocks (subunits for anabolism) Explanation 1. Identify primary uses of nutrient molecules The three main uses are energy production, building blocks for synthesis, and storage. 2. Fill in the blanks with correct terms 1) Energy (catabolism to produce ATP), 2) Building blocks (subunits for anabolism)
